Warehouse & Distribution Supervisor needed at Safal Steel
Job title : Warehouse & Distribution Supervisor
Job Location : Eastern Cape, Mthatha
Deadline : June 15, 2025

Key responsibilities:
- Use IT systems to manage stock levels, delivery times and transport costs.
- Use associated information systems to coordinate and control the order cycle.
- Use data from IT systems to evaluate performance and quality and to plan improvements.
- Allocate and manage resources according to changing needs.
- Scanning of POD’s daily
- Report low stock items to the Buyer to ensure that the optimum levels of required stocks, materials and equipment are maintained.
- Manage employees under your control.
- Liaise and negotiate with customers and suppliers.
- Continually try to improve and develop business performance within the constraints of legislation, fuel costs and rising environmental pressures
- Set objectives, Work in new supply strategies, Plan Vehicle routes
- Responsible for the licencing and maintenance of all machinery and vehicles at your business unit.
- Monitoring and Reporting on the monthly Fuel Report
- Monitoring all GPS Reports to determine any anomalies on SPEED, EXCESS IDLING, Deviance from the Set Delivery Route etc
- Planning and administration of internal manufacturing operations
- Stock Count management delivery and reporting
- Implement and maintain Group policies with respect to quality and safety requirements within the facility
- Any other duties and tasks as assigned by management from time to time.
- Related work experience such as warehousing, stock control, financial administration
- A logical and systematic approach to work
- Good time management ability
- The ability to solve problems and make decisions, as well as think laterally and offer creative solutions.
- Commercial awareness and numeracy and financial skills.
- The ability to manage change.
- Strong interpersonal skills and the ability to work well as part of a team, as well as manage people.
- Excellent communication skills, both oral and written.
- Negotiation and analytical skills.
- A positive attitude to continued learning.
Minimum academic qualification:
- Qualifications as an added advantage: Diploma in Supply Chain/Production or Equivalent
Experience required:
- General work experience (years): 2-3 years in a medium to large service orientated organization
- Specific to the position (level/discipline/years): 3-5 years in production processes / logistical environment
- Industry: Warehouse /Logistics
